Chapter 44 Teach You Manners

Pursing her lips, Lilly stared at Cheryl.

Although Cheryl looked nothing like her stepmother, the expression on the girl’s face was all too familiar to Lilly.

That was the trick her stepmother always pulled, and her daddy would turn around and give Lilly a piece of his mind.

Even though Lilly did nothing to deserve any of that!

Lilly was forthright with her answer. “I didn’t push you. You fell on your own.”

Biting her lip, Cheryl wiped her eyes in distress. After giving her eyes a good rub, she said, “Yeah, I know you didn’t mean to. It was my fault…”

Lilly pressed her lips together.

Other children might be dumbfounded in Lilly’s shoes, not understanding what was going on.

However, Lilly had been in this position far too many times.

She turned to Bettany and uttered, “Granny, I didn’t push her. I was getting up after finishing the food, and Cheryl suddenly fell.”

Bettany picked Lilly up and gave an affirmative answer, “It’s okay. I trust you didn’t push anybody. Maybe somebody can’t tell the difference between intentional and accidental.”

She made a point to look at Cheryl.

Lilly blinked her eyes and fell into thought.

Tina awkwardly jumped in, “The kids were just fooling around. I should have paid closer attention…”

She tried to cover up the whole thing as harmless horsing around between children.

Nevertheless, the Crawfords were not going to let it go.

Bettany callously said, “So? What are you trying to say? Are you expecting our darling to apologize to you?

“Or are you trying to give us the wrong idea about Lilly? What? So we would think she is bad and Cheryl is good? You are foolish to flatter yourself.”

The family ignored their child and took someone else’s child under their wing. Now, they had the nerve to point fingers at Lilly.

Bettany did not hold back with her choice of words.

Color washed off Tina’s complexion… That was not the end of it. The other Crawford family members chimed in to give their two cents.

Anthony curtly snapped, “The last person to frame Lilly is still sitting in jail.”

Hugh had a deadpan look. “It’s the parents’ duty to educate their children. It’ll be too late if you don’t start now.”

Gilbert faintly uttered, “What are you thinking to pull this sort of stunt? Don’t you think it’s embarrassing?”

The Crawford family took turns jumping down Tina’s throat.

Tina wished the earth could swallow her up.

The Crawfords really got up in her face.
